Nowadays, children are apt to spend a lot of time playing computer games. Many parents point out that computer games have little educational value, so children should be prevented from computer games. What is your opinion? Write an essay of about 400 words to state your view.
In the first part of your writing you should state your main argument, and in the second part you should support your argument with appropriate details. In the last part you should bring what you have written to a natural conclusion or make a summary.Marks will be awarded for content,organization, grammar and appropriateness. Failure to follow the above instructions may result in a loss of marks.

The Merits of Playing Computer Games Nowadays, more and more adolescents have lingered in net-bar for days to experience what they perceive to be excitement. But there is such a large amount of criticism concerning the computer games that they are generally regarded as a vile way of infecting hostility and belligerence. And the managers of such business are severely criticized by the schools and parents alike. On the other hand, this business seems never fading. It has become a success in many places, even if it is strictly controlled by certain policies. In my opinion, the advantages of playing computer games outweigh its disadvantages. To begin with, computer games present a world-a much simpler world than our own, wherein success is very clearly defined and easily attained. Through practice, a player can control the world for a while as he pleases. He can escape from the anxieties of the real world and hide into a place where his own actions always count, where he can be a hero and can fulfill his goal and gain satisfaction. When the game is over, he is neither lost nor beaten. Then, most computer games call for some delicate and intriguing hand-and-eye coordination. Some hospitals are now using them in rehabilitation programs for brain-damaged patients. It has been found that some patients who were otherwise thought to be unreachable have been "brought out" through their use. Moreover, experimental research is now being conducted regarding the feasibility of computer games as a test for drunken driving. This is because the intoxicants tend to slow reaction and impair coordination. Computer games are not restricted to mere "twitch" games, however. Strategy games are becoming more and more popular, and among these are the so-called "fantasy role-playing" adventures. These games allow players to construct a whole personality, choosing strengths and weakness from a list of possible character traits. In due course, the players train their abilities in confronting with new circumstances, and what’s more, they learn how to communicate with their targeted rivals, in a novel and friendly way. To sum up, the computer game mirrors a balance between reality and our own wishes. It has become an outlet for emotion. Whenever we are happy or in frustration, we can get into the world of computer games. But we should bear in mind that everything has two sides. The computer game would also do harm to us if we are reduced to its prisoners.
